The distance from Kalbok Airstrip () to Orlando International Airport (MCO) is 9268 miles or 14915 kilometers or 8048 nautical miles.
The distance shown below is direct flight distance between airports. Straight-line distance does not account for the surface between the two points. It is the distance a bird or airplane would travel between the two points when flying above the surface. The straight line distance is the direct route between two points, regardless of whether or not there are roads that connect them.
14915 kilometers is the direct flight distance between Kalbok Airstrip (Indonesia) and Orlando International Airport (United States).
How long does it take to travel from Kalbok ( Indonesia ) to Orlando ( United States )?
A one-way nonstop (direct) flight between Kalbok and Orlando takes around 21 hours 18 minutes.

Why should you arrive 3 hours before international flight?
Flyers who are traveling to an international destination should arrive at the airport earlier than domestic flyers. This is because international flights can have additional check-in requirements, like passport verification, that need to be completed before you receive your boarding pass.
